
The coastal borderlands of Eastport and Lubec define this mid-1980s planimetric study of the easternmost reaches of the United States. Situated at the edge of the Grand Manan Channel, the map illustrates the complex maritime geography of the area, including the international boundary between New Brunswick and Maine. The map highlights the rugged coastline of West Quoddy Head, where Quoddy Head State Park and a prominent Lighthouse mark the easternmost point of the contiguous U.S.
